Ingredients
- 4 slices of bread
- 1/2 cup canned pumpkin puree
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 tsp cinnamon
- 1/2 tsp nutmeg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- Butter for cooking
Instructions
- Begin by gathering all your ingredients: 4 slices of your favorite bread, 1/2 cup canned pumpkin puree, 2 large eggs, 1/2 cup milk, 1 teaspoon cinnamon, 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and butter for cooking.
- In a medium-sized mixing bowl, combine the canned pumpkin puree, eggs, milk, cinnamon, nutmeg, and vanilla extract. Whisk the mixture together until it is smooth and well combined.
- Preheat a non-stick skillet or griddle over medium heat. Add a small amount of butter to the skillet, allowing it to melt and coat the surface evenly.
- While the skillet is heating, take each slice of bread and dip it into the pumpkin mixture, ensuring both sides are well-coated. Allow any excess mixture to drip off.
- Once the skillet is hot and the butter is bubbling, place the coated slices of bread in the skillet. Cook for about 3-4 minutes on one side, or until golden brown.
- Carefully flip the slices and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es on the other side, until they are also golden brown and cooked through.
- Once all the slices are cooked, remove them from the skillet and place them on a plate. You can keep them warm in a low oven if desired.
- Serve the Incredible Pumpkin French Toast warm, topped with your favorite syrup, whipped cream, or a sprinkle of powdered sugar. Enjoy your delicious breakfast!
Tips
- Choose the Right Bread: For the best texture, opt for thick slices of bread such as brioche or challah. These types soak up the pumpkin mixture beautifully without falling apart.
- Customize Your Spices: Feel free to experiment with spices! Add a pinch of ginger or allspice for an extra layer of flavor that complements the pumpkin perfectly.
- Keep It Warm: If you're making multiple servings, keep the cooked French toast warm in a low oven (around 200°F) while you finish cooking the rest.
- Toppings Galore: Get creative with your toppings! Maple syrup, whipped cream, or even a dollop of cream cheese frosting can take your French toast to the next level.
- Make It Ahead: For a quicker breakfast option, prepare the pumpkin mixture the night before and store it in the fridge. Just dip and cook in the morning!
